如何绘制数据库逻辑结构图? (数据库逻辑结构图)
如何绘制数据库逻辑结构图
数据库逻辑结构图是数据库设计过程中比较重要的内容之一,它能够直观地反映出数据库的组成结构和各个部分之间的关系。本文将分享如何绘制数据库逻辑结构图的方法和步骤。
一、确定数据库中的实体和其属性
在开始绘制数据库逻辑结构图之前,我们需要先梳理出数据库中存在的实体及其属性。这个步骤可以通过业务分析、数据采集等方式来完成。实体可以是一个具体的实际对象,例如一个用户、一个产品、一份订单等等;属性则是描述这个实体的各种信息,例如用户的姓名、性别、年龄等等。
二、确定实体之间的关系
在确定了数据库中的实体及其属性后,我们需要通过分析业务流程,梳理出各实体之间的关系。实体之间的关系分为如下几种:
1、一对一关系:一个实体与另一个实体存在唯一的对应关系。
2、一对多关系:一个实体与另一个实体存在一对多的对应关系。
3、多对多关系:多个实体之间存在多对多的对应关系。
在梳理实体之间的关系时,需要考虑实际业务场景,并将这些关系用图形表示出来。例如,一张订单表和一张用户表存在一对多的关系,我们可以在用户表的一侧,绘制一个箭头指向订单表的多侧。
三、制定数据库逻辑结构图
经过上述两个步骤,我们已经能够清晰的梳理出数据库中存在的实体和实体之间的关系,可以开始绘制数据库逻辑结构图。下面是具体的步骤:
1、选择一款数据库设计工具或者使用手绘工具,例如Visio、PowerDesigner等。
2、在工具中选择适当的符号和线条,以表示实体、属性和关系。
3、在工具中描绘实体和属性的关系,通过标识符连接各实体和属性。
4、绘制实体之间的关系,通过线条连接各个实体,使用箭头表示关联方向。
5、通过阅读和检查数据库逻辑结构图,确认各实体和属性之间的关系是否正确清晰。
四、维护数据库逻辑结构图
数据库逻辑结构图是数据库设计过程中的重要内容,设计图的最终目的是方便开发人员按照设计要求实现业务功能。在数据库实际运行过程中,可能需要对结构图进行调整和修改。因此,我们也需要时刻维护和更新数据库逻辑结构图。
在对数据库逻辑结构图进行修改时,需要经过分析和验证,并将修改后的结构图与原图进行对比校验。在更新完数据库逻辑结构图后,需要通知开发人员进行确认和调整。
结论
通过上述步骤,我们能够准确、清晰、直观地绘制出数据库逻辑结构图。在实际的应用过程中,需要经过不断的实践和验证,不断完善和优化数据库设计,以达到更好的效果。